Sofa King Killer Appreciation Post

I feel like Sofa King Killer gets slept on too much. Their split with Leechmilk is (as far as I'm aware) their most popular release, which is sad because they absolutely have a banger discography of their own. They have a killer split with Fistula that is almost just as amazing, and their Midnight Magic LP is probably the best mixture of sludge and stoner that's ever been released. Much like all the sludge bands, I wish they stuck around just a bit longer.
